An inquiry-based approach to Maxwell distribution: a case study with engineering students
Description
The concept of distribution is a fundamental component of statistical thinking. This paper describes a teaching approach for it that uses a specific activity related to the field of statistical mechanics. The concept of the velocity distribution of a particle system is dealt with using an inquiry-based approach involving an experimental examination of Maxwell's distribution. Some outcomes of a teaching experiment held at the Faculty of Engineering of the University of Palermo, Italy are described. (paper)
